EXAMINATION OF BMZ
* Relatively poorly demonstrated with eosin in H and E preparations.
![Page 11: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/11.jpg)
* As all basement membranes, it stains strongly for Glycoproteins and mucopolysaccharides by Periodic acid schiff stain (PAS).
* It is also stained intensely with silver techniques.
![Page 12: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/12.jpg)
* The complexity & heterogeneity of BMZ can be appreciated only at ELECTRON MICROSCOPIClevel.

The basement membrane zone (BMZ) integrates the epidermis with the underlying dermis. On electron microscopy, the BMZ has three layers: a central electron-dense region known as the lamina densa and two regions of lower electron density to either side of this central region.

HEMIDESMOSOMES (HD)
* Numerous electron-dense plates located in the lowerregion of the plasma membrane of the basal cells.
![Page 39: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/39.jpg)
* It is closely resembling ½ of the desmosome seen in cell–cell junction but based on chemical criteria, these 2 structures appear to be immunologically distinctive.
![Page 40: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/40.jpg)
* Characteristics of HD proteins has been aided by the use of auto-antibodies presented in serum samples of patients with bullous pemphigoid.
* As result of this, the antigens recognized by these sera identified proteins ranging in mass from 165-240 kDa.
* These proteins are immunologically & structurallydistinct.
![Page 41: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/41.jpg)
* Monoclonal antibodies have been constructed to both intracellular & extracellular regions of HD.

LAMINA DENSA (LD)
* Appears as an electron-dense amorphous structure.
* 20-50 nm in width.
* At high magnification, it has a granular fibrousappearance.
* Account for 40-65% of total basement membraneproteins.
![Page 94: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/94.jpg)
* Major proteins component is type IV collagen where it appears as a filament of variable thickness which is morphologically distinct from the collagen fibers in the subjacent dermis.
![Page 95: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/95.jpg)
TYPE IV COLLAGEN
* Immunolocalized mainly to LD & also found in anchoring plaque.
* It has a structure closely related to the intracellularor procollagen form, typical of all members of the collagen protein family.
![Page 96: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/96.jpg)
* The triple helical nature of the amino terminus of type IV collagen is unique & has been designated as the 7-S domain.
* Covalent interactions among 7-S domain of the type IV collagen are the basis for the specialized fiberform characteristic of basement membrane.

NIDOGEN
* It is a glycoprotein with dumbbell configurationlocalized to the LD.
* It is attached to one of the short arms of laminin at the gamma 1 chain forming a stable complex.
* Nidogen alone as well as laminin- nidogen complexspecifically bind to type IV collagen.
![Page 102: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/102.jpg)
![Page 103: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/103.jpg)
![Page 104: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/104.jpg)
![Page 105: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/105.jpg)
![Page 106: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/106.jpg)
PERLECAN
* It is a Heparan sulfate proteoglycan.
* It consists of a core protein of various length with different numbers of covalently associated glycosaminoglycan chains.
![Page 107: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/107.jpg)
* High sulfate content makes this molecule with highlynegative charge & hydrophilic.
* It swell with hydration & have a major role in determining which proteins or ions can transverse the lamina lucida & access the epidermal intracellular spaces.

SUB LAMINA DENSA
* It’s major component is anchoring fibrils which appear as condensed fibrous aggregates of type VIIcollagen.
![Page 120: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/120.jpg)
ANCHORING FIBRILS
* Type VII collagen appears to have a major triple-helical domain is approximately 450 nm in length.
![Page 121: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/121.jpg)
* Type VII collagen is synthesized & secreted as monomeric protein but rapidly dimerizes at the aminoterminals.
* These structures are proteolytically cleaved afterformation of the centrosymmetric dimer.
* The dimers then aggregates laterally to form the anchoring fibrils.
![Page 122: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/122.jpg)
* The complex NC-1 domain binds to laminin 5 & also to components of the lamina densa.
![Page 123: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/123.jpg)
* Many of the anchoring fibrils inserted their distalends into electron-dense amorphous-appearing structures completely independent of lamina densa, known anchoring plaques.
![Page 124: The Biology of the Basement Membrane Zone](https://reader034.vdocuments.us/reader034/viewer/2022042615/55ab78561a28ab99278b463e/html5/thumbnails/124.jpg)
ANCHORING PLAQUES
* The anchoring plaques are electron-dense structurecomposed of type IV collagen & laminin.
* They are independent of lamina densa , & distributed randomly in the papillary dermis below lamina densa & are inter-related by additional anchoring filaments.
